Beef and Sweet Potato Stew Recipe


  • Author: Lila
  • Total Time: 7 hours 20 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Description

This hearty Beef and Sweet Potato Stew combines tender beef chuck roast with sweet potatoes, carrots, celery, corn, and tomatoes, slow-cooked to perfection for a comforting and delicious meal. The slow cooking method allows the flavors to meld beautifully, resulting in a rich and satisfying stew perfect for cozy dinners.


Ingredients

Scale

Beef and Coating

  • 1 lb beef chuck roast (cut into cubes)
  • 2 tbsp flour
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 tablespoon dried parsley

Vegetables

  • 12 large sweet potatoes (peeled and chopped into cubes, about 2 pounds)
  • 2 celery stalks (sliced)
  • 1 medium onion (diced)
  • 3 carrots (sliced)
  • 15 ounces corn (drained if canned, or 1 ¾ cups fresh/frozen)
  • 15 ounces canned diced tomatoes
  • 3 garlic cloves (minced)
  • 1 bay leaf

Liquids

  • 1 ½ cups chicken broth (optional, can substitute beef broth)

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Coating Mix: In a large mixing bowl, combine the flour, salt, black pepper, paprika, and dried parsley. Stir well to evenly distribute the seasonings.
  2. Coat the Beef: Add the cubed beef chuck roast to the flour mixture and toss thoroughly until the beef is completely coated. Set this aside to allow the coating to adhere.
  3. Assemble Ingredients in Slow Cooker: Place the chopped sweet potatoes, celery, onion, carrots, corn, diced tomatoes, minced garlic, bay leaf, and chicken broth into the slow cooker. Stir gently to combine all the ingredients evenly.
  4. Add Coated Beef: Top the vegetable mixture in the slow cooker with the coated beef cubes. Stir carefully once more to incorporate the beef with the vegetables and broth.
  5. Slow Cook the Stew: Cover the slow cooker with its lid and cook on low heat for 7-8 hours or on high heat for 5-6 hours. This slow cooking process will tenderize the beef and allow flavors to meld perfectly.
  6. Finish and Serve: Before serving, remove the bay leaf from the stew. Garnish with freshly chopped parsley if desired. Serve hot for a comforting meal.

Notes

  • You can substitute beef broth for chicken broth to intensify the beef flavor.
  • For a thicker stew, remove the lid during the last 30 minutes of cooking to reduce excess liquid.
  • Adjust seasoning to taste after cooking, especially salt and pepper.
  • If you prefer, add other vegetables like peas or green beans to customize the stew.
